The Museo de Arte Contemporaneo (MARCO) is a cornerstone of Monterrey's cultural scene, showcasing an impressive collection of Mexican and international contemporary art. The museum's iconic building, designed by architect Ricardo Legorreta, features a distinctive pink facade and a spacious central courtyard. Inside, visitors can explore rotating exhibitions that range from painting and sculpture to photography and new media. MARCO's permanent collection includes works by renowned artists such as Rufino Tamayo, Diego Rivera, and Francisco Toledo. The museum also hosts educational programs, workshops, and cultural events. Its location in the heart of Monterrey's historic center makes it easy to combine with a visit to the nearby Macroplaza and the Metropolitan Cathedral. With its thoughtful curation and engaging spaces, MARCO offers a vibrant experience for art lovers and casual visitors alike.

Ein Stück Geschichte
MARCO opened in 1991 as part of a cultural revitalization of Monterrey's downtown. It was designed by architect Ricardo Legorreta, a disciple of Luis Barragán. The museum has since become a leading institution for contemporary art in Latin America.
